Tune in as Angie Mullings and Tonya Murfin, experienced Real Estate Broker/Owners in Springfield, Missouri, share their extensive knowledge and leadership in the industry. What started as volunteer work with the local Board of Realtors has evolved into a unified mission: helping business leaders succeed both personally and professionally. In each episode of "Simply Authentic," Angie and Tonya explore an ever changing Real Estate market, personal success stories, tackle both trending and challenging topics, and inspire listeners to pursue their passions and leadership skills fearlessly.
